Output deb26cc66babb9fa186e122d0b1846916c1fadf123922114135da39ca0c68f51:3

value
40250391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5beee8663c6e9e18fb7c9a648295a18689c1a08b OP_EQUAL
address
MGHFvVWhtL1LN81U36u8x5CENpvzuJuRT7
transaction
deb26cc66babb9fa186e122d0b1846916c1fadf123922114135da39ca0c68f51
spent
true